New aerial photo shows the first Harmonious barge being broken apart backstage at EPCOT

New aerial imagery from @bioreconstruct on Twitter show a backstage look from EPCOT at the Harmonious barge disassembly process.

In the photo below we can see the first of the four large video screen "taco" shaped barges that was removed from the lagoon earlier this week.

A lot of the lighting equipment was removed from the platform on-stage in the lagoon after the final performance of the show earlier this month, and work backstage is focussed on breaking up the barge. Crews are using the same area that was prepared to initially build the Harmonious barges for most of 2020.

There are three more of the "taco" barges in the lagoon, and the central ring "icon" barge which is made up of three separate sections. They are expected to be brought backstage over the next month.
